Learn more about Tokamachi

Snow-covered art installations transform the Echigo-Tsumari region during the famous winter festival, while summer brings vibrant rice fields. Visit the Hoshitoge Rice Terraces in nearby Tokamachi countryside or explore the unique Echigo-Tsumari Art Field with its contemporary outdoor sculptures.

Best time to go to Tokamachi

The best time to visit Tokamachi can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Tokamachi falls in August, when vis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Tokamachi falls in January,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with moderate r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January29.1°F (-1.6°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
February30.0°F (-1.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
March37.0°F (2.8°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
April46.6°F (8.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
May57.9°F (14.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
June65.5°F (18.6°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
July72.7°F (22.6°C)Moderate R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ly Low
August74.7°F (23.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ighAverage
September66.7°F (19.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
October55.4°F (13.0°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
November45.5°F (7.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
December34.5°F (1.4°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ly High

When is the best time to go to Tokamachi?
The best time to visit Tokamachi depends on whether you prefer winter sports and festivals or warmer weather for exploring art and nature.For those interested in snow activities and unique cultural events, late January to early March is ideal. This period coincides with Tokamachi's world-renowned Snow Festival, where the entire city transforms with elaborate snow sculptures and events. The heavy snowfall also makes it an excellent time for skiing, snowboarding, and other winter sports at local resorts.If you prefer milder temperatures for outdoor exploration and art viewing, late spring (May to early June) or early autumn (September to October) are excellent choices. During these times, the Echigo-Tsumari Art Triennale, a major international art festival, often takes place, with installations scattered across the scenic landscapes.
